Best Time to Call Afghanistan from Nepal
When calling internationally, it's important to consider time zone differences to ensure you're calling at a convenient time.
Time Zone in Nepal:
NPT (UTC+5:45)
Time Zone in Afghanistan:
AFT (UTC+4:30)
Consider business hours (9am-5pm) in Afghanistan for business calls. For personal calls, evenings and weekends are usually best, avoiding very late hours.
Nepal operates on UTC+5:45, one of only two countries worldwide using a 45-minute offset, so calculate carefully when scheduling calls. The best time to reach Nepal from most Western countries is typically early morning (7-9 AM local time in Nepal, which is evening in the Americas or late night in Europe), when business hours align with more convenient calling times abroad. Afghanistan operates on Afghanistan Time (AFT, UTC+4:30) year-round with no daylight saving time changes. For the best chance of reaching someone during business hours (9 AM-5 PM AFT), call between 4:30 AM-12:30 PM UTC, and remember that Afghanistan's unique 30-minute offset means careful calculation is needed when scheduling calls from most other time zones.

About Nepal 🇳🇵
Languages:
Nepali
Business Information:
Nepal's business culture emphasizes building personal relationships and respect for hierarchy, with meetings often beginning with informal conversation and tea. Most businesses operate Sunday through Friday from 10:00 AM to 5:00 PM, as Saturday is the official weekly holiday, though some private businesses may open on Saturdays and close on Sundays instead.
Major Cities:
- Kathmandu
- Pokhara
- Lalitpur
About Afghanistan 🇦🇫
Languages:
Dari, Pashto
Business Information:
In Afghanistan, business culture emphasizes personal relationships and trust-building, with meetings often beginning with tea and extensive small talk before discussing business matters. Most businesses operate Sunday through Thursday, typically from 8:00 AM to 4:00 PM, with Friday serving as the weekly day of rest in accordance with Islamic tradition.
Major Cities:
- Kabul
- Herat
- Kandahar
